Automating Smart List Creation

Automating Smart List Creation in GoHighLevel (GHL)

Are you tired of manually sorting and organizing your contacts in GoHighLevel? 

GoHighLevel (GHL) is a robust all-in-one marketing and CRM platform that simplifies customer management, automation, and marketing workflows. One of its most powerful features is SmartLists, which allows users to dynamically segment and filter their contacts based on specific criteria. Automating the creation of SmartLists can save time, ensure consistency, and improve efficiency in managing customer data.

In this guide, we’ll explore the concept of SmartLists, why automating their creation is beneficial, and provide step-by-step instructions on automating the process. 

Let’s begin!

Never miss: Learn How to Change the GHL Background Color in Seconds!

What is a SmartList in GHL?

A SmartList is a dynamic, customizable list of contacts in Go High Level that updates automatically based on predefined filters and conditions. Instead of manually sorting through contacts or creating static lists, SmartLists allow you to segment your audience based on attributes like:

  • Tags
  • Contact details (e.g., email, phone number, etc.)
  • Custom fields
  • Activity history (e.g., email opens, form submissions, etc.)
  • Campaign engagement
  • Purchase history

For example, if you want to create a SmartList of contacts who have opened your email in the last 7 days or have a specific tag (like “VIP”), you can define these filters, and the list will update automatically as new contacts meet the criteria.

Why Automate SmartList Creation?

Creating SmartLists can be time-consuming, especially if managing a large contacts database or running multiple campaigns. Automating the process ensures that you:

  • Save Time: Automation eliminates repetitive tasks, allowing you to focus on higher-value activities.
  • Ensure Accuracy: Automated processes reduce the risk of human error, ensuring that your SmartLists are always up-to-date and accurate.
  • Improve Consistency: By automating the criteria and logic for SmartLists, you ensure uniformity across your campaigns and workflows.
  • Enhance Scalability: As your contact database grows, automation ensures that your segmentation processes remain efficient and scalable.

Step By Step Guide On How to Automate SmartList Creation in High Level

Automating SmartList creation involves leveraging Go high-level built-in tools, such as filters, workflows, and tagging. Here’s a step-by-step guide to automate the process:

Understand Your Segmentation Needs

Before you begin, it’s important to define the purpose of your SmartList. Ask yourself:

  • What criteria should the SmartList include?
  • What actions or attributes define the contacts in this list?
  • How often should the list updated?

For example:

  • You should consider a SmartList of leads who filled out a specific form in the last 30 days.
  • Or, you might want a list of customers who purchased a product but haven’t engaged with your emails in the last 14 days.

Clearly defining your needs will help you set up the automation correctly.

Use Tags to Categorize Contacts

Tags are one of the most effective ways to automate SmartList creation. You can set up workflows to automatically apply tags to contacts based on their actions or attributes.

Here’s how to do it:

  • Go to the Workflows section in GHL.
  • Create a new workflow with a trigger. For example:
  • Trigger: Contact submits a specific form.
  • Trigger: Contact is added to a specific campaign.
  • Trigger: Contact clicks a specific link in an email.
  • Add an action to the workflow that applies a tag to the contact. For example:
  • Apply the tag “Form_Submitter” for contacts who submit a form.
  • Apply the tag “Engaged” for contacts who click on an email link.

Once tags are applied automatically, you can use them as filters in your SmartLists.

Create Filters for SmartLists

Filters are the backbone of SmartLists. You can use filters to automatically include or exclude contacts based on their attributes or actions.

To create a SmartList with automated filters:

  • Go to the Contacts section in Go High Level.
  • Click on the SmartLists tab.
  • Click on Create SmartList.
  • Define your filters. For example:
  • Filter by tags: Include contacts with the tag Form Submitter.
  • Filter by last activity: Include contacts who opened an email in the last 7 days.
  • Save the SmartList.

The list will now update automatically as new contacts meet the criteria.

Automate SmartList Updates with Workflows

You can further automate SmartList creation by using workflows to update contact attributes dynamically. For example:

  • Automatically update a custom field (like Lead Score) based on contact actions.
  • Automatically move contacts between tags based on their engagement.

Here’s how to do it:

  • Create a workflow with a trigger. For example:
  • Trigger: Contact opens an email.
  • Trigger: Contact submits a survey.
  • Add actions to update contact fields or tags. For example:
  • Increase the Lead Score by 10 points for every email opened.

These updates will ensure that your SmartLists remain dynamic and relevant.

Use Predefined Templates for Automation

Gohighlevel offers predefined workflow templates to help you automate common tasks like tagging, scoring, and segmentation. You can customize these templates to suit your needs.

To access templates:

  • Go to the Workflows section in GHL.
  • Click on Templates.
  • Browse through the available templates, such as:
  • Lead Scoring Automation
  • Email Engagement Tracking
  • Customer Onboarding
  • Customize the template to include tags or actions relevant to your SmartLists.

Integrate External Tools for Advanced Automation

If you’re using external tools like Zapier or Integromat, you can integrate them with GHL to automate SmartList creation. For example:

  • Use Zapier to automatically add tags to contacts in GHL based on data from other platforms (e.g., Google Sheets, Facebook Ads, etc.).
  • Use Integromat to sync contact data between GHL and your email marketing platform, ensuring SmartLists reflect the latest engagement data.

Want to supercharge your GoHighLevel automation? We’re offering a FREE consultation + 30-day trial to help you set up SmartLists and automation workflows tailored to your business.

 Save time, boost efficiency, and automate your CRM like a pro!
Contact us today and start your automation journey!

Benefits of Automated SmartLists

By automating SmartList creation, you can:

  • Streamline Marketing Campaigns: Automatically segment your audience for targeted email campaigns, SMS promotions, or retargeting ads.
  • Improve Customer Experience: Deliver personalized content to your audience based on their behaviour and preferences.
  • Increase Efficiency: Reduce manual effort and focus on strategy and creativity.
  • Boost ROI: Targeted campaigns driven by SmartLists often yield higher engagement rates and conversions.

Best Practices for SmartList Automation

  • Use clear naming conventions
  • Document all automation rules
  • Implement backup procedures
  • Regular testing schedule
  • Monitor system resources
  • Maintain clean data

Automating SmartList creation in GoHighLevel is a game-changer for businesses looking to streamline their customer management and marketing processes. By leveraging workflows, tags, filters, and integrations, you can create dynamic, self-updating lists that save time, improve accuracy, and enhance scalability.

Start by defining your segmentation needs, setting up workflows to apply tags or update attributes, and using filters to create SmartLists. With a bit of planning and setup, you can fully automate the process and unlock the full potential of the high-level SmartList feature.

Similar Posts